This change improves the frequently called path of determining
if the watchdog is alive when responding to ubus transactions
at the expense of complicating the less frequently called code
of transitioning to the upgraded binary, and transitioning from
pre-init to procd.

If the watchdog frequency is changed from high to low,
the watchdog won't be tickled again until the previous
period has expired, which may result in a watchdog timeout.
This change ensures that the new frequency is applied immediately.

The Device/Default recipe was defined, but never used. Move definitions
that are not device-specific to Device/Default, and use it for
allnet_all-sg8208m. This should make it more straightforward to add new
devices.
